{- (c) The University of Glasgow 2006 (c) The GRASP/AQUA Project, Glasgow University, 1992-1998 \section{Haskell abstract syntax definition} This module glues together the pieces of the Haskell abstract syntax, which is declared in the various \tr{Hs*} modules. This module, therefore, is almost nothing but re-exporting. -} {-# OPTIONS_GHC -Wno-orphans #-} -- Outputable {-# LANGUAGE DeriveDataTypeable #-} {-# LANGUAGE StandaloneDeriving #-} {-# LANGUAGE FlexibleContexts #-} {-# LANGUAGE UndecidableInstances #-} -- Wrinkle in Note [Trees That Grow] -- in module Language.Haskell.Syntax.Extension {-# LANGUAGE ConstraintKinds #-} {-# LANGUAGE TypeFamilies #-} {-# LANGUAGE FlexibleInstances #-} -- For deriving instance Data module GHC.Hs ( module Language.Haskell.Syntax, module GHC.Hs.Binds, module GHC.Hs.Decls, module GHC.Hs.Expr, module GHC.Hs.ImpExp, module GHC.Hs.Lit, module GHC.Hs.Pat, module GHC.Hs.Type, module GHC.Hs.Utils, module GHC.Hs.Doc, module GHC.Hs.Extension, module GHC.Parser.Annotation, Fixity, HsModule(..), AnnsModule(..), HsParsedModule(..), XModulePs(..) ) where -- friends: import GHC.Prelude import GHC.Hs.Decls import GHC.Hs.Binds import GHC.Hs.Expr import GHC.Hs.ImpExp import GHC.Hs.Lit import Language.Haskell.Syntax import GHC.Hs.Extension import GHC.Parser.Annotation import GHC.Hs.Pat import GHC.Hs.Type import GHC.Hs.Utils import GHC.Hs.Doc import GHC.Hs.Instances () -- For Data instances -- others: import GHC.Utils.Outputable import GHC.Types.Fixity ( Fixity ) import GHC.Types.SrcLoc import GHC.Unit.Module.Warnings ( WarningTxt ) -- libraries: import Data.Data hiding ( Fixity ) -- | Haskell Module extension point: GHC specific data XModulePs = XModulePs { hsmodAnn :: EpAnn AnnsModule, hsmodLayout :: LayoutInfo GhcPs, -- ^ Layout info for the module. -- For incomplete modules (e.g. the output of parseHeader), it is NoLayoutInfo. hsmodDeprecMessage :: Maybe (LocatedP (WarningTxt GhcPs)), -- ^ reason\/explanation for warning/deprecation of this module -- -- - 'GHC.Parser.Annotation.AnnKeywordId's : 'GHC.Parser.Annotation.AnnOpen' -- ,'GHC.Parser.Annotation.AnnClose' -- -- For details on above see Note [exact print annotations] in GHC.Parser.Annotation hsmodHaddockModHeader :: Maybe (LHsDoc GhcPs) -- ^ Haddock module info and description, unparsed -- -- - 'GHC.Parser.Annotation.AnnKeywordId's : 'GHC.Parser.Annotation.AnnOpen' -- ,'GHC.Parser.Annotation.AnnClose' -- For details on above see Note [exact print annotations] in GHC.Parser.Annotation } deriving Data type instance XCModule GhcPs = XModulePs type instance XCModule GhcRn = DataConCantHappen type instance XCModule GhcTc = DataConCantHappen type instance XXModule p = DataConCantHappen type instance Anno ModuleName = SrcSpanAnnA deriving instance Data (HsModule GhcPs) data AnnsModule = AnnsModule { am_main :: [AddEpAnn], am_decls :: AnnList } deriving (Data, Eq) instance Outputable (HsModule GhcPs) where ppr (HsModule { hsmodExt = XModulePs { hsmodHaddockModHeader = mbDoc } , hsmodName = Nothing , hsmodImports = imports , hsmodDecls = decls }) = pprMaybeWithDoc mbDoc $ pp_nonnull imports $$ pp_nonnull decls ppr (HsModule { hsmodExt = XModulePs { hsmodDeprecMessage = deprec , hsmodHaddockModHeader = mbDoc } , hsmodName = (Just name) , hsmodExports = exports , hsmodImports = imports , hsmodDecls = decls }) = pprMaybeWithDoc mbDoc $ vcat [ case exports of Nothing -> pp_header (text "where") Just es -> vcat [ pp_header lparen, nest 8 (pprWithCommas ppr (unLoc es)), nest 4 (text ") where") ], pp_nonnull imports, pp_nonnull decls ] where pp_header rest = case deprec of Nothing -> pp_modname <+> rest Just d -> vcat [ pp_modname, ppr d, rest ] pp_modname = text "module" <+> ppr name pp_nonnull :: Outputable t => [t] -> SDoc pp_nonnull [] = empty pp_nonnull xs = vcat (map ppr xs) data HsParsedModule = HsParsedModule { hpm_module :: Located (HsModule GhcPs), hpm_src_files :: [FilePath] -- ^ extra source files (e.g. from #includes). The lexer collects -- these from '# ' pragmas, which the C preprocessor -- leaves behind. These files and their timestamps are stored in -- the .hi file, so that we can force recompilation if any of -- them change (#3589) }
